Article Overview

Optical cables in high-voltage lines serve dual purposes: they provide high-speed communication for monitoring and control while also enhancing system safety through grounding and lightning protection.

Communication and Monitoring

Optical cables, typically made of glass or plastic fibers, transmit data as pulses of light and are integrated into high-voltage lines alongside power conductors. While the conductors carry electricity, the optical fibers carry operational data such as temperature, strain, system load, and fault conditions. Advanced applications like Distributed Temperature Sensing (DTS) and Distributed Acoustic Sensing (DAS) allow a single fiber optic cable to function as thousands of virtual sensors, enabling operators to detect hotspots, locate faults, and monitor external disturbances like excavation near underground cables . This transforms a traditional power line into an intelligent, self-monitoring system, which is essential for modern smart grids and renewable energy integration .

Types of Optical Cables in High-Voltage Systems

  1. OPGW (Optical Fiber Composite Overhead Ground Wire): Combines the functions of a conventional overhead ground wire and a communication optical cable. It contains optical fibers in a tubular structure surrounded by steel and aluminum layers. OPGW protects phase conductors from lightning strikes while providing high-speed data communication .
  2. OPPC (Optical Power Phase Conductor): Integrates optical fibers directly into the phase conductors, allowing simultaneous power transmission and communication. These fibers are insulated from electrical interference and are typically single-mode for long-distance links .
  3. OPAC (Optical Power Attached Cable): A lightweight, all-dielectric cable attached to existing conductors to expand communication capacity without adding significant weight .

Safety and Grounding

Optical cables like OPGW also serve as grounding wires, diverting lightning strikes and fault currents safely to the earth. This dual functionality reduces the need for separate installations, lowers maintenance costs, and improves overall system reliability . The optical fibers themselves are electrically insulated, ensuring secure and uninterrupted data transmission even in high-voltage environments .

Advantages

  • Real-time monitoring and fault detection along transmission lines
  • Enhanced grid operation, including load balancing and remote substation control
  • Protection against lightning and electrical faults
  • Integration with smart grid technologies for renewable energy management
  • Reduced need for separate communication infrastructure, lowering long-term costs In summary, optical cables in high-voltage lines act as the nervous system of modern power networks, combining communication, monitoring, and safety functions to create more reliable, efficient, and intelligent energy infrastructure.
